Cost of Living for Portfolio Managers in Greenville

Living in Greenville as a Portfolio Manager means navigating a cost of living that's close to the national average. Average rent for a 1-bedroom apartment is approximately $1,800/month. At median Portfolio Manager salary, housing is quite affordable at 15% of gross income, leaving room for savings and lifestyle spending. Suburban apartments average $1,400/month, offering significant savings with slightly longer commutes.

What is the average Portfolio Manager salary in Greenville, SC?

The average Portfolio Manager salary in Greenville, SC is $139,500 per year. Entry-level Portfolio Managers typically start around $79,050, while experienced professionals can earn $213,900 or more. The national average for Portfolio Manager roles is $150,000.
